    About us:

    Tooting Works is a business centre and community hub in Tooting Broadway, offering office space, co-working, an event space and more. It has been offering affordable office space and helping local businesses and organizations to flourish and grow for over 30 years. See for more information.

    Business Launchpad operates on-site at Tooting Works, and is a registered charity which provides support and training for entrepreneurs aged 16-30 years from across London who want to set up their own business. See for more information.
